The average annual maintenance cost for each model can vary depending on several factors such as driving conditions, upkeep, and proper driving habits. To reduce these costs, it’s essential to:

Regular Upkeep and Proper Driving Habits

  • Regular oil changes (every 5,000-7,500 miles)
  • Check and replace air filters as needed
  • Maintain proper tire pressure
  • Avoid extreme temperatures and driving conditions
  • Monitor dashboard warning lights and address issues promptly
